Call it the 11th hour.Apparently the states' no-fault system of insurance known as PIP (Personal Injury Protection) will be back January 1st, 2008, if Governor Crist signs a bill passed Friday by the Florida Legislature.Meeting in special session, the Senate joined the House in reviving PIP which had sunset October 1st. Florida's Governor Charlie Crist does not want PIP (Personal Injury Protection) to expire October 1st, and he may have to stand his ground to have the special legislative session take up the issue.Speaker of the House, Marco Rubio, R-West Miami, has asked the governor to add PIP to next week's agenda against the wishes of Senate President Ken Pruitt, R-Port St. Lucie, who wants to focus on the...
